/*
               File: HregistracionPortal
        Description: Hregistracion Portal
             Author: GeneXus C# Generator version 10_1_5-42412
       Generated on: 2/6/2012 15:4:25.31
       Program type: Callable routine
          Main DBMS: sqlserver
*/
gx.evt.autoSkip = false;
function hregistracionportal() {
   this.ServerClass =  "HregistracionPortal" ;
   this.PackageName =  "GeneXus.Programs" ;
   this.setObjectType("web");
   this.hasEnterEvent = false;
   this.SetStandaloneVars=function()
   {
   };
   this.e127u2_client=function()
   {
      this.executeServerEvent("'ENVIAR'", false);
   };
   this.e147u2_client=function()
   {
      this.executeServerEvent("ENTER", true);
   };
   this.e157u2_client=function()
   {
      this.executeServerEvent("CANCEL", true);
   };
   this.GXValidFnc = [];
   this.GXCtrlIds=[2,5,8,14,22,27,32,37,42,50,55,60,65,70,75,80,85,90,95];
   this.GXLastCtrlId =95;
   this.GXValidFnc[2]={fld:"REG1_T1",grid:0};
   this.GXValidFnc[5]={fld:"REG1_T2",grid:0};
   this.GXValidFnc[8]={fld:"REG1_T3",grid:0};
   this.GXValidFnc[11]={fld:"TXTTITULO", format:1,grid:0};
   this.GXValidFnc[14]={fld:"REG1_T4",grid:0};
   this.GXValidFnc[17]={fld:"TXTTITULO1", format:1,grid:0};
   this.GXValidFnc[22]={fld:"REG1_T5",grid:0};
   this.GXValidFnc[25]={fld:"TXTUSUARIO", format:1,grid:0};
   this.GXValidFnc[27]={lvl:0,type:"char",len:20,dec:0,sign:false,ro:0,grid:0,gxgrid:null,fnc:null,isvalid:null,fld:"vREGISTRADOUSUARIO",gxz:"ZV5RegistradoUsuario",gxold:"OV5RegistradoUsuario",gxvar:"AV5RegistradoUsuario",ucs:[],op:[],ip:[],nacdep:[],ctrltype:"edit",v2v:function(Value){gx.O.AV5RegistradoUsuario=Value},v2z:function(Value){gx.O.ZV5RegistradoUsuario=Value},v2c:function(){gx.fn.setControlValue("vREGISTRADOUSUARIO",gx.O.AV5RegistradoUsuario,0)},c2v:function(){gx.O.AV5RegistradoUsuario=this.val()},val:function(){return gx.fn.getControlValue("vREGISTRADOUSUARIO")},nac:function(){return  false }};
   this.GXValidFnc[30]={fld:"TXTCONTRASENIA", format:1,grid:0};
   this.GXValidFnc[32]={lvl:0,type:"char",len:8,dec:0,sign:false,isPwd:true,ro:0,grid:0,gxgrid:null,fnc:null,isvalid:null,fld:"vREGISTRADOPASS1",gxz:"ZV19RegistradoPass1",gxold:"OV19RegistradoPass1",gxvar:"AV19RegistradoPass1",ucs:[],op:[],ip:[],nacdep:[],ctrltype:"edit",v2v:function(Value){gx.O.AV19RegistradoPass1=Value},v2z:function(Value){gx.O.ZV19RegistradoPass1=Value},v2c:function(){gx.fn.setControlValue("vREGISTRADOPASS1",gx.O.AV19RegistradoPass1,0)},c2v:function(){gx.O.AV19RegistradoPass1=this.val()},val:function(){return gx.fn.getControlValue("vREGISTRADOPASS1")},nac:function(){return  false }};
   this.GXValidFnc[35]={fld:"TXTCONTRASENIA1", format:1,grid:0};
   this.GXValidFnc[37]={lvl:0,type:"char",len:8,dec:0,sign:false,isPwd:true,ro:0,grid:0,gxgrid:null,fnc:null,isvalid:null,fld:"vREGISTRADOPASS2",gxz:"ZV20RegistradoPass2",gxold:"OV20RegistradoPass2",gxvar:"AV20RegistradoPass2",ucs:[],op:[],ip:[],nacdep:[],ctrltype:"edit",v2v:function(Value){gx.O.AV20RegistradoPass2=Value},v2z:function(Value){gx.O.ZV20RegistradoPass2=Value},v2c:function(){gx.fn.setControlValue("vREGISTRADOPASS2",gx.O.AV20RegistradoPass2,0)},c2v:function(){gx.O.AV20RegistradoPass2=this.val()},val:function(){return gx.fn.getControlValue("vREGISTRADOPASS2")},nac:function(){return  false }};
   this.GXValidFnc[42]={fld:"REG1_T6",grid:0};
   this.GXValidFnc[45]={fld:"TXTTITULO2", format:1,grid:0};
   this.GXValidFnc[50]={fld:"REG1_T7",grid:0};
   this.GXValidFnc[53]={fld:"TXTNOMBRE", format:1,grid:0};
   this.GXValidFnc[55]={lvl:0,type:"char",len:20,dec:0,sign:false,ro:0,grid:0,gxgrid:null,fnc:null,isvalid:null,fld:"vREGISTRADONOMBRE",gxz:"ZV8RegistradoNombre",gxold:"OV8RegistradoNombre",gxvar:"AV8RegistradoNombre",ucs:[],op:[],ip:[],nacdep:[],ctrltype:"edit",v2v:function(Value){gx.O.AV8RegistradoNombre=Value},v2z:function(Value){gx.O.ZV8RegistradoNombre=Value},v2c:function(){gx.fn.setControlValue("vREGISTRADONOMBRE",gx.O.AV8RegistradoNombre,0)},c2v:function(){gx.O.AV8RegistradoNombre=this.val()},val:function(){return gx.fn.getControlValue("vREGISTRADONOMBRE")},nac:function(){return  false }};
   this.GXValidFnc[58]={fld:"TXTAPELLIDO", format:1,grid:0};
   this.GXValidFnc[60]={lvl:0,type:"char",len:20,dec:0,sign:false,ro:0,grid:0,gxgrid:null,fnc:null,isvalid:null,fld:"vREGISTRADOAPELLIDO",gxz:"ZV9RegistradoApellido",gxold:"OV9RegistradoApellido",gxvar:"AV9RegistradoApellido",ucs:[],op:[],ip:[],nacdep:[],ctrltype:"edit",v2v:function(Value){gx.O.AV9RegistradoApellido=Value},v2z:function(Value){gx.O.ZV9RegistradoApellido=Value},v2c:function(){gx.fn.setControlValue("vREGISTRADOAPELLIDO",gx.O.AV9RegistradoApellido,0)},c2v:function(){gx.O.AV9RegistradoApellido=this.val()},val:function(){return gx.fn.getControlValue("vREGISTRADOAPELLIDO")},nac:function(){return  false }};
   this.GXValidFnc[63]={fld:"TXTSEXO", format:1,grid:0};
   this.GXValidFnc[65]={lvl:0,type:"char",len:1,dec:0,sign:false,ro:0,grid:0,gxgrid:null,fnc:null,isvalid:null,fld:"vREGISTRADOSEXO",gxz:"ZV12RegistradoSexo",gxold:"OV12RegistradoSexo",gxvar:"AV12RegistradoSexo",ucs:[],op:[],ip:[],nacdep:[],ctrltype:"combo",v2v:function(Value){gx.O.AV12RegistradoSexo=Value},v2z:function(Value){gx.O.ZV12RegistradoSexo=Value},v2c:function(){gx.fn.setComboBoxValue("vREGISTRADOSEXO",gx.O.AV12RegistradoSexo)},c2v:function(){gx.O.AV12RegistradoSexo=this.val()},val:function(){return gx.fn.getControlValue("vREGISTRADOSEXO")},nac:function(){return  false }};
   this.GXValidFnc[68]={fld:"TXTPAISREG", format:1,grid:0};
   this.GXValidFnc[70]={lvl:0,type:"int",len:4,dec:0,sign:false,pic:"ZZZ9",ro:0,grid:0,gxgrid:null,fnc:null,isvalid:null,rgrid:[],fld:"vREGISTRADOPAIS",gxz:"ZV16RegistradoPais",gxold:"OV16RegistradoPais",gxvar:"AV16RegistradoPais",ucs:[],op:[],ip:[],nacdep:[],ctrltype:"dyncombo",v2v:function(Value){gx.O.AV16RegistradoPais=gx.num.intval(Value)},v2z:function(Value){gx.O.ZV16RegistradoPais=gx.num.intval(Value)},v2c:function(){gx.fn.setComboBoxValue("vREGISTRADOPAIS",gx.O.AV16RegistradoPais)},c2v:function(){gx.O.AV16RegistradoPais=this.val()},val:function(){return gx.fn.getIntegerValue("vREGISTRADOPAIS",',')},nac:function(){return  false }};
   this.GXValidFnc[73]={fld:"TXTFECHANAC", format:1,grid:0};
   this.GXValidFnc[75]={lvl:0,type:"date",len:10,dec:0,sign:false,ro:0,grid:0,gxgrid:null,fnc:null,isvalid:null,fld:"vREGISTRADOFECHANAC",gxz:"ZV14RegistradoFechaNac",gxold:"OV14RegistradoFechaNac",gxvar:"AV14RegistradoFechaNac",dp:{f:0,st:false,wn:false,mf:false,pic:"99/99/9999",dec:0},ucs:[],op:[],ip:[],nacdep:[],ctrltype:"edit",v2v:function(Value){gx.O.AV14RegistradoFechaNac=gx.fn.toDatetimeValue(Value)},v2z:function(Value){gx.O.ZV14RegistradoFechaNac=gx.fn.toDatetimeValue(Value)},v2c:function(){gx.fn.setControlValue("vREGISTRADOFECHANAC",gx.O.AV14RegistradoFechaNac,0)},c2v:function(){gx.O.AV14RegistradoFechaNac=this.val()},val:function(){return gx.fn.getControlValue("vREGISTRADOFECHANAC")},nac:function(){return  false }};
   this.GXValidFnc[78]={fld:"TXTESTADOCIVIL", format:1,grid:0};
   this.GXValidFnc[80]={lvl:0,type:"char",len:1,dec:0,sign:false,ro:0,grid:0,gxgrid:null,fnc:null,isvalid:null,fld:"vREGESTADOCIVIL",gxz:"ZV28RegEstadoCivil",gxold:"OV28RegEstadoCivil",gxvar:"AV28RegEstadoCivil",ucs:[],op:[],ip:[],nacdep:[],ctrltype:"combo",v2v:function(Value){gx.O.AV28RegEstadoCivil=Value},v2z:function(Value){gx.O.ZV28RegEstadoCivil=Value},v2c:function(){gx.fn.setComboBoxValue("vREGESTADOCIVIL",gx.O.AV28RegEstadoCivil)},c2v:function(){gx.O.AV28RegEstadoCivil=this.val()},val:function(){return gx.fn.getControlValue("vREGESTADOCIVIL")},nac:function(){return  false }};
   this.GXValidFnc[83]={fld:"TXTHIJOS", format:1,grid:0};
   this.GXValidFnc[85]={lvl:0,type:"char",len:1,dec:0,sign:false,ro:0,grid:0,gxgrid:null,fnc:null,isvalid:null,fld:"vREGHIJOS",gxz:"ZV29RegHijos",gxold:"OV29RegHijos",gxvar:"AV29RegHijos",ucs:[],op:[],ip:[],nacdep:[],ctrltype:"checkbox",v2v:function(Value){gx.O.AV29RegHijos=Value},v2z:function(Value){gx.O.ZV29RegHijos=Value},v2c:function(){gx.fn.setCheckBoxValue("vREGHIJOS",gx.O.AV29RegHijos,"S")},c2v:function(){gx.O.AV29RegHijos=this.val()},val:function(){return gx.fn.getCheckBoxValue("vREGHIJOS","S","N")},nac:function(){return  false }};
   this.GXValidFnc[88]={fld:"TXTEMAIL", format:1,grid:0};
   this.GXValidFnc[90]={lvl:0,type:"char",len:120,dec:0,sign:false,ro:0,grid:0,gxgrid:null,fnc:null,isvalid:null,fld:"vREGISTRADOMAIL1",gxz:"ZV17RegistradoMail1",gxold:"OV17RegistradoMail1",gxvar:"AV17RegistradoMail1",ucs:[],op:[],ip:[],nacdep:[],ctrltype:"edit",v2v:function(Value){gx.O.AV17RegistradoMail1=Value},v2z:function(Value){gx.O.ZV17RegistradoMail1=Value},v2c:function(){gx.fn.setControlValue("vREGISTRADOMAIL1",gx.O.AV17RegistradoMail1,0)},c2v:function(){gx.O.AV17RegistradoMail1=this.val()},val:function(){return gx.fn.getControlValue("vREGISTRADOMAIL1")},nac:function(){return  false }};
   this.GXValidFnc[93]={fld:"TXTEMAIL1", format:1,grid:0};
   this.GXValidFnc[95]={lvl:0,type:"char",len:120,dec:0,sign:false,ro:0,grid:0,gxgrid:null,fnc:null,isvalid:null,fld:"vREGISTRADOMAIL2",gxz:"ZV18RegistradoMail2",gxold:"OV18RegistradoMail2",gxvar:"AV18RegistradoMail2",ucs:[],op:[],ip:[],nacdep:[],ctrltype:"edit",v2v:function(Value){gx.O.AV18RegistradoMail2=Value},v2z:function(Value){gx.O.ZV18RegistradoMail2=Value},v2c:function(){gx.fn.setControlValue("vREGISTRADOMAIL2",gx.O.AV18RegistradoMail2,0)},c2v:function(){gx.O.AV18RegistradoMail2=this.val()},val:function(){return gx.fn.getControlValue("vREGISTRADOMAIL2")},nac:function(){return  false }};
   this.GXValidFnc[98]={fld:"TXTERROR", format:1,grid:0};
   this.AV5RegistradoUsuario = "" ;
   this.ZV5RegistradoUsuario = "" ;
   this.OV5RegistradoUsuario = "" ;
   this.AV19RegistradoPass1 = "" ;
   this.ZV19RegistradoPass1 = "" ;
   this.OV19RegistradoPass1 = "" ;
   this.AV20RegistradoPass2 = "" ;
   this.ZV20RegistradoPass2 = "" ;
   this.OV20RegistradoPass2 = "" ;
   this.AV8RegistradoNombre = "" ;
   this.ZV8RegistradoNombre = "" ;
   this.OV8RegistradoNombre = "" ;
   this.AV9RegistradoApellido = "" ;
   this.ZV9RegistradoApellido = "" ;
   this.OV9RegistradoApellido = "" ;
   this.AV12RegistradoSexo = "" ;
   this.ZV12RegistradoSexo = "" ;
   this.OV12RegistradoSexo = "" ;
   this.AV16RegistradoPais = 0 ;
   this.ZV16RegistradoPais = 0 ;
   this.OV16RegistradoPais = 0 ;
   this.AV14RegistradoFechaNac = gx.date.nullDate() ;
   this.ZV14RegistradoFechaNac = gx.date.nullDate() ;
   this.OV14RegistradoFechaNac = gx.date.nullDate() ;
   this.AV28RegEstadoCivil = "" ;
   this.ZV28RegEstadoCivil = "" ;
   this.OV28RegEstadoCivil = "" ;
   this.AV29RegHijos = "" ;
   this.ZV29RegHijos = "" ;
   this.OV29RegHijos = "" ;
   this.AV17RegistradoMail1 = "" ;
   this.ZV17RegistradoMail1 = "" ;
   this.OV17RegistradoMail1 = "" ;
   this.AV18RegistradoMail2 = "" ;
   this.ZV18RegistradoMail2 = "" ;
   this.OV18RegistradoMail2 = "" ;
   this.A653RegEmpCod = 0 ;
   this.A654RegLog = "" ;
   this.A774TraLayoutId = 0 ;
   this.A66IdiomaId = 0 ;
   this.A770TraPanNomGx = "" ;
   this.A772TraPanEmpCod = 0 ;
   this.A776TraEtiNombreTxtBlock = "" ;
   this.A778TraEtiTexto = "" ;
   this.A769TraPantallaId = 0 ;
   this.ServerEvents = ["e127u2_client" ,"e147u2_client" ,"e157u2_client"];
   this.SetStandaloneVars( );
}
hregistracionportal.prototype = new gx.GxObject;
gx.setParentObj(new hregistracionportal());

